I came very close to killing bird number four this morning. I went to a listening spot I haven't been to all year.I only heard 1 bird on the limb. He was way off, probably off of our property. He only gobbled two times. On my way back out I stopped in the road from time to time calling. I stopped in a little bottom in the road looking up about a 50 yard long hill. I yelped on my mouth yelper and he thundered in the road just around the curve at the top of the little hill in front of me. I knew instantly I was in deep do do. I turned and ran off the left hand side of the road. I setup on a pretty good pine tree with a limb hanging in front of me for good cover. I threw on my mask as fast as I could. But when I looked up there he stood in the road 45 yards in front of me. I didn't even have my gun up and I think he saw me putting my mask on. I couldn't do anything. He putted and walked off. He was a big sucker and mighty pretty.
